hello there. I am trying out for my school's musical and i need help picking an audition song. I have been to librarys and asked the director. i really havent found anything that suits my voice. I don't have a really strong voice and i am a mezzo-soprano. I really want an upbeat song if possible. Please help!!

Answer
Hi there, Lynsey.  Thanks for writing.  

Your next step is to find a local vocal coach or voice teacher who have both the ability to show you some musicals from their library and whose expertise helps them define what will work for your level of experience.

I would also recommend looking at an alto song if you are not a strong mezzo soprano.
